Oh... That would have been helpful in the first post, huh? lol

--New EPQs are posted. They can be found in the Learning Portal. New course material in 90 days or so.
--There's a new program starting where A-school grads are not automatically advanced to 3rd class; they have to report to their unit and prove that they can perform as PO3's.
--The old FN EPQs are returning.
--MKCM Della Rocco is trying to establish a system where FN are like AN and would work with engineers (MK, DC, and EM) on cutters and would be a feeder for the engineer rates, rather than being told they're a FN and sent where-ever.
--He's working to try to get OIC/XPO billets competency-based so that any rate who is qualified can compete. There are too few BMs to fill all the billets, and this would allow enlisted OICs to fill billets that would go to officers.

He was also very willing to answer any and all questions we had. If he didn't know the answer on the spot, he wrote it down and will get back to us. Lots and lots of good info...
